Solutions To The Equation of Radiative Transfer

Solutions to the equation of radiative transfer form an enormous body of work. The differences however, are essentially due to the various forms for the emission and absorption coefficients. If scattering is ignored, then a general solution in terms of the emission and absorption coefficients may be written:

I_\nu(s)=I_\nu(s_0)e^{-\tau_\nu(s_0,s)}+\int_{s_0}^s j_\nu(s')
e^{-\tau_\nu(s',s)}\,ds'

where is the optical depth of the medium between positions and :
